Это экспериментальная технология
Так как спецификация этой технологии ещё не стабилизировалась, смотрите таблицу совместимости по поводу использования в различных браузерах. Также заметьте, что синтаксис и поведение экспериментальной технологии может измениться в будущих версиях браузеров, вслед за изменениями спецификации.
CSS-свойство tab-size
используется для настройки ширины символа табуляции (U+0009
).
/* <integer> значения */
tab-size: 4;
tab-size: 0;
/* <length> значения */
tab-size: 10px;
tab-size: 2em;
/* Глобальные значения */
tab-size: inherit;
tab-size: initial;
tab-size: unset;
Начальное значение | 8 |
---|---|
Применяется к | блочные контейнеры |
Наследуется | да |
Обработка значения | указанное целое число или абсолютная длина |
Animation type | длина |
Синтаксис
Значения
Формальный синтаксис
Примеры
pre {
tab-size: 4; /* Установит размер таба в 4 пробела */
}
pre {
tab-size: 0; /* Удалит отступ */
}
pre {
tab-size: 2; /* Установит размер таба в 2 пробела */
}
Спецификации
Спецификация | Статус | Комментарии |
---|---|---|
CSS Text Module Level 3 Определение 'tab-size' в этой спецификации. |
Рабочий черновик | Первое определение |
Поддержка браузерами
BCD tables only load in the browser
The compatibility table on this page is generated from structured data. If you'd like to contribute to the data, please check out https://github.com/mdn/browser-compat-data and send us a pull request.
Смотрите также
- Управление размером символа табуляции (U+0009), электронное письмо Anne van Kesteren в CSSWG.